May 2025 - Apr 2026California Road area has the 12th lowest crime rate of 52 local areas in Clubmoor West , and the 487th lowest crime rate of 1,552 local areas in Liverpool .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around California Road (L13 9BE) in the last 12 months was 47.3 per 1,000 residents and was 54.2% lower than the Clubmoor West average (103.2 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 12 offences recorded. The least common crime was Anti-social behaviour with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2025. All major crime categories fell. The sharpest drop was Drugs ( -80.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 15 (≈ 28.4 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-21.1%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-65.9%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around California Road (L13 9BE), the main crime hotspot is near Airlie Grove. Police recorded 28 crimes here, including 16 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
